Monthly Airbnb Revenue Variations & Income Potential in Asiago (2025)
Understanding the monthly revenue variations for Airbnb listings in Asiago is key to maximizing your short term rental income potential. Seasonality significantly impacts earnings. Our analysis, based on data from the past 12 months, shows that the peak revenue month for STRs in Asiago is typically August, while November often presents the lowest earnings, highlighting opportunities for strategic pricing adjustments during shoulder and low seasons. Explore the typical Airbnb income in Asiago across different performance tiers:
- Best-in-class properties (Top 10%) achieve $3,105+ monthly, often utilizing dynamic pricing and superior guest experiences.
- Strong performing properties (Top 25%) earn $2,287 or more, indicating effective management and desirable locations/amenities.
- Typical properties (Median) generate around $1,400 per month, representing the average market performance.
- Entry-level properties (Bottom 25%) see earnings around $711, often with potential for optimization.

Asiago Airbnb Occupancy Rate Trends (2025)
Maximize your bookings by understanding the Asiago STR occupancy trends. Seasonal demand shifts significantly influence how often properties are booked. Typically, Augustsees the highest demand (peak season occupancy), while November experiences the lowest (low season). Effective strategies, like adjusting minimum stays or offering promotions, can boost occupancy during slower periods. Here's how different property tiers perform in Asiago:
- Best-in-class properties (Top 10%) achieve 66%+ occupancy, indicating high desirability and potentially optimized availability.
- Strong performing properties (Top 25%) maintain 47% or higher occupancy, suggesting good market fit and guest satisfaction.
- Typical properties (Median) have an occupancy rate around 30%.
- Entry-level properties (Bottom 25%) average 15% occupancy, potentially facing higher vacancy.

Average Daily Rate (ADR) Airbnb Trends in Asiago (2025)
Effective short term rental pricing strategy in Asiago involves understanding monthly ADR fluctuations. The Average Daily Rate (ADR) for Airbnb in Asiago typically peaks in December and dips lowest during November. Leveraging Airbnb dynamic pricing tools or strategies based on this seasonality can significantly boost revenue. Here's a look at the typical nightly rates achieved:
- Best-in-class properties (Top 10%) command rates of $248+ per night, often due to premium features or locations.
- Strong performing properties (Top 25%) achieve nightly rates of $190 or more.
- Typical properties (Median) charge around $144 per night.
- Entry-level properties (Bottom 25%) earn around $112 per night.

Airbnb Seasonality Analysis & Trends in Asiago (2025)
Peak Season (August, July, December)
- Revenue averages $2,490 per month
- Occupancy rates average 49.6%
- Daily rates average $168
Shoulder Season
- Revenue averages $1,467 per month
- Occupancy maintains around 29.9%
- Daily rates hold near $160
Low Season (March, October, November)
- Revenue drops to average $1,009 per month
- Occupancy decreases to average 25.2%
- Daily rates adjust to average $152
Seasonality Insights for Asiago
- The Airbnb seasonality in Asiago shows highly seasonal trends requiring careful strategy. While the sections above show seasonal averages, it's also insightful to look at the extremes:
- During the high season, the absolute peak month showcases Asiago's highest earning potential, with monthly revenues capable of climbing to $3,017, occupancy reaching a high of 63.8%, and ADRs peaking at $170.
- Conversely, the slowest single month of the year, typically falling within the low season, marks the market's lowest point. In this month, revenue might dip to $926, occupancy could drop to 23.3%, and ADRs may adjust down to $148.

Best Areas for Airbnb Investment in Asiago (2025)
Exploring the top neighborhoods for short-term rentals in Asiago? This section highlights key areas, outlining why they are attractive for hosts and guests, along with notable local attractions. Consider these locations based on your target guest profile and investment strategy.
Neighborhood / Area | Why Host Here? (Target Guests & Appeal) | Key Attractions & Landmarks |
---|---|---|
Centro Storico | The historic center of Asiago, rich in culture and history, making it a prime location for tourists looking to explore the architectural beauty and local cuisine. It also hosts various events throughout the year. | Asiago Cathedral, War Memorial, Museo Le Carceri, Local boutiques and cafes, Piazza II Risorgimento |
Mezzaselva | A peaceful area surrounded by nature, ideal for those seeking tranquility and outdoor activities. Close to hiking trails and ski resorts, appealing to both summer and winter tourists. | Mezzaselva Hiking Trails, Ski areas, Nature parks, Local farms selling produce |
Roana | Part of the Altopiano di Asiago, Roana attracts nature lovers and outdoor enthusiasts. Known for its breathtaking landscapes and proximity to natural parks. | Lake Roana, Cultural Events, Altopiano Natural Parks, Historical Sites of WWI |
Canove | Canove offers a charming village atmosphere with easy access to outdoor activities, making it a burden-free destination for families and nature lovers. | Canove Ski Resort, Countryside scenic views, Local restaurants, Hiking at nearby mountains |
Lavarone | Though slightly outside of Asiago, Lavarone is a beautiful area with lakes and mountains, attracting tourists interested in nature and sports, especially during the winter months. | Lake Lavarone, Lavarone Ski Area, Mountain biking trails, Summer festivals |
Gallio | A charming town located on the Altopiano, perfect for winter sports enthusiasts as well as those looking to enjoy the local cuisine and traditions. | Gallio Ski Resort, Local folklore events, Nature trails, Mount Corno |
Folgaria | A nearby resort town that offers excellent winter sports facilities and summer outdoor activities, making it appealing year-round. | Folgaria Ski Area, Mountain trekking, Festivals and local markets, Historical forts |
Asiago Plateau | The broader plateau area surrounding Asiago offers stunning landscapes, rich in biodiversity, attracting nature and history enthusiasts alike. | Hiking and biking trails, Historical WWI sites, Wildlife watching, Local cheese and dairy farms |

Market Composition Insights for Asiago
- The Asiago Airbnb market composition is heavily skewed towards Entire Home/Apt listings, which make up 98% of the 51 active rentals. This indicates strong guest preference for privacy and space.
- Looking at the property type distribution in Asiago, Apartment/Condo properties are the most common (80.4%), reflecting the local real estate landscape.
- Houses represent a significant 15.7% portion, catering likely to families or larger groups.
- Smaller segments like outdoor/unique, hotel/boutique (combined 4.0%) offer potential for unique stay experiences.

Asiago STR Booking Lead Time Analysis (2025)
Average Booking Lead Time by Month
Booking Lead Time Insights for Asiago
- The overall average booking lead time for vacation rentals in Asiago is 44 days.
- Guests book furthest in advance for stays during May (average 91 days), likely coinciding with peak travel demand or local events.
- The shortest booking windows occur for stays in October (average 23 days), indicating more last-minute travel plans during this time.
- Seasonally, Summer (80 days avg.) sees the longest lead times, while Fall (31 days avg.) has the shortest, reflecting typical travel planning cycles.

Asiago Airbnb Guest Demographics & Profile Analysis (2025)
Guest Profile Summary for Asiago
- The typical guest profile for Airbnb in Asiago consists of primarily domestic travelers (77%), often arriving from nearby Padua, typically belonging to the Post-2000s (Gen Z/Alpha) group (50%), primarily speaking English or Italian.
- Domestic travelers account for 77.4% of guests.
- Key international markets include Italy (77.4%) and United States (5.5%).
- Top languages spoken are English (38.5%) followed by Italian (33.1%).
- A significant demographic segment is the Post-2000s (Gen Z/Alpha) group, representing 50% of guests.
